Biography
Representing Iowa City, a modest urban spot buried in the heart of the Midwest and maximally distant from either coast, the Sucka MCs produce rap that deliberately diverges from standard rap conventions. This Midwestern collective of white performers, known by the playful monikers Coolzey, Dr. Don, the Warden, the Worm, and DJ Damn Them Balls Are Tasty, creates hip-hop yet prioritizes light-hearted comedy over conventional approaches. Their first release, the 1997 album Steppin' in Shit, remained confined to regional recognition. In 2002 the Sucka MCs reemerged with Da Album, secured a recording contract through Ace Fu, and arranged promotional support via Midnight Feeding in Brooklyn. ~ Jason Birchmeier
